khurasanminiatures | 30 Aug 2012 6:53 a.m. PST |
Thanks MrHarold, yes the challenge is to make something that says "tank" but also says "alien." As it was meant as an afv for an amphibious species who would probably be more comfortable in water than air, the design is evocative of submarines, and as they value defence over all else, it was important to reflect that in the design with a very tough appearance. So for instance the drive train is under the hull, rather than on the sides, to make it harder to immobilise, even though it makes the vehicle larger (this is actually a rather large vehicle). It took a while to arrive at a design but I'm happy with the way it looks and the way it complements the Meso-Nai infantry forces. There's an apc version too, with a taller hull and a small turret with an autogun and coax missile launcher. |
